hmmtest.m
来自「hide markov model(HMM) for matlab includ」· M 代码 · 共 23 行
M
23 行
function datos = HMMTest(HMM,patrones)% datos = HMMTest(HMM,patrones)
%
% HMMTest devuelve un array indicando la probabilidad de que cada uno de
% los patrones que se le pasan a la funcion hayan sido generados por el
% automata que tambien se le pasa a la funcion.
%
% Asi, los parametros que se le pasan son:
%
% HMM.- Estructura que define un HMM valido. Un HMM valido es aquel que ha% sido generado con HMMInit o que ha sido entrenado con HMMTrain.
%
% patrones.- Array de celdas que contiene los patrones para los que se
% desea comprobar la probabilidad de haber sido generados por el HMM.
% Se utiliza un array de celdas porque cada uno de estos patrones puede tener una
% longitud variable. Los patrones podran tomar valores entre 0 y
% (estados_observables -1)
% Por ejemplo en un HMM con 2 estados observables se podria tener el siguiente
% conjunto de patrones de entrenamiento: patrones={[0 1], [0 0 0 1]}
%
% El array que devuelve HMMTest contiene en la posicion 1 el valor de
% probabilidad para el patron 1, en la posicion 2 el valor de la
% probabilidad para la posicion 2, y asi sucesivamente.
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?